Gladys Wanga

Governor of Homa Bay County, Kenya

Her Excellency Gladys Wanga is the Governor of Homa Bay County, Kenya. In 2003, Ms. Wanga made history as the first woman Secretary-General of the Student’s Union at Kenyatta University, where she pursued her BSc and MSc in Health Management. She later served as a project manager for ten years at the Trust for African Rock Art and Liverpool VCT Health.

In 2013, Ms. Wanga became the first woman representative for Homa Bay County and was re-elected unopposed in 2017. She also served as a commissioner in the Parliamentary Service Commission, becoming the first woman commissioner from the Nyanza Region. Additionally, she became the Orange Democratic Movement Party’s Chairperson for Homa Bay County, a fiercely competitive position that no woman had previously vied for.

In 2020, Ms. Wanga scored another first when she was appointed Chair of the Finance and National Planning Committee of the Kenya National Assembly, becoming the first woman to hold the position in Kenya. Her leadership and contribution to national development have been exemplary.

In August 2022, Ms. Wanga made history yet again when she contested and was elected as the first Woman Governor of Homa Bay County, a significant milestone in her political career.

Ms. Wanga credits her passion for politics to her father, who took her on his campaign trails from a young age. She attended Kisumu Girls’ High School, where she served as the head girl and was suspended for advocating for social justice for fellow students. In 2005, she married George Wanga, and they have two children.

She has been an active member of the Orange Democratic Movement Party since her graduation from Kenyatta University. In 2017, she headed the Nyanza Presidential Campaign team for the Prime Minister, Rt. Hon. Raila Odinga, and in 2018 she was appointed Secretary to the ODM Central Management Committee. Ms. Wanga is also among the founding members of the Embrace Kenya movement, which popularized the Building Bridges Initiative and the Handshake between President Uhuru Kenyatta and the People’s President Rt. Hon. Raila Odinga. She was also a lead campaigner for Azimio in 2022.
